Kubernetes 提供了一种标准化的方式来管理大规模的容器化应用,这使得开发者和运维人员能够轻松地在不同的环境中进行应用的部署和管理。通过k8,用户可以构建一个由多个容器组成的集群,实现更高的资源利用率与应用的弹性扩展。

Kubernetes的核心功能
自动化部署和复制:k8能够自动化容器的部署以及其所需的配置,确保所有容器始终处于所需状态。
负载均衡:它能够在集群内多个容器之间自动分配网络流量,确保没有单个容器过载。
自我修复:当某个容器出现故障时,k8会自动重启该容器,确保服务的持续性和可用性。
扩展和缩减:用户可以依照需求随时扩展或缩减容器的数量,便于应对流量和负载的变化。
如何开始使用Kubernetes?
了解基础概念:在实践前,学习基本的容器知识及Kubernetes的核心架构,包括Pod、Service、Deployment等概念。
选择运行环境:k8可以在本地系统、虚拟机或公有云上运行,选择一个适合你的开发环境。
安装Kubernetes:可以使用工具如Minikube或Kubeadm简单安装,结合云服务如Google Kubernetes Engine (GKE) 进行部署也是不错的选择。
编写配置文件:利用YAML格式的配置文件定义应用的状态,指定需要运行的容器、网络配置等。
监控与优化:使用Kubernetes的监控工具如Prometheus监控应用状态,及时优化资源使用。
起来,k8(Kubernetes)的目标是简化容器化应用的管理,提升开发效率和运维的便捷性。无论你是开发者、运维工程师还是IT管理员,了解k8并掌握其使用方法,将为你的职业生涯带来不可小觑的优势。加入这一开源生态,让你在 的技术浪潮中游刃有余!
感兴趣的伙伴可以在下方添加一下,也是为了大家有个属于纯爱好者的、纯净的平台来交流沟通、入圈、寻找自己的partner,少走弯路、少踩坑,毕竟鱼龙混杂、知己难觅~
(备用微信号: domsm789 )









